The breakthrough of solid-phase synthesis techniques in the 1980s enabled the acquisition of custom peptide sequences without reliance on labor-intensive natural extraction processes. Innovation in buffer design extends peptide molecule shelf life by suppressing β-sheet aggregation at neutral pH. The evolution of modern SPPS chemistry has driven continuous innovation in scalable peptide manufacturing processes worldwide recently. Laboratory data shows breakthrough coupling reagents complete difficult couplings in under five minutes at ambient temperature efficiently.

How to test compatibility between peptides for ibd and emulsifiers?
Compatibility testing involves preparing trial blends with emulsifier systems, followed by visual inspection and HPLC analysis to detect precipitation, phase separation, or degradation over time.

What is the recommended screening process for peptides for ibd suppliers?
Recommended screening includes verifying certificates of analysis, requesting third-party test results, checking stability data, evaluating batch consistency, and requesting technical support documentation.
